Output ec4aec8c2be7aa8c792b524302a6087b2a72dac88059b190c87db7829793d397:0

value
1383357625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f4b4a597880dce78e06aa0b19158e2e9133e8d OP_EQUAL
address
384uhE7EdFxFegmAyRjwLhaz1AWnyKkGFH
transaction
ec4aec8c2be7aa8c792b524302a6087b2a72dac88059b190c87db7829793d397
spent
true